Pale yellow fruits, 2.5-4in long, with a nipple-like lump at the tip, have a highly aromatic skin, with yellow and very acidic juice. Limes (Hybrids of Citrus aurantiifolia and other species). Although from a distance lemons and limes look very similar in shape, they are slightly different. Limes are smaller and rounder, typically about 1-2 inches in diameter, while lemons are about twice the size at 2-4 inches in diameter with more of an oval shape. Check out this article and learn 5 ways to clean fine metals with lemon juice. Advertisement You probably don't...Oranges never took off, and the juice of lemons was often called lime juice. Actual lime juice from limes started becoming the more popular option after 1800, thanks in part to the relative ease of sourcing West Indian limes. Lemons and limes in airtight containers might last for nearly a month.From a nutritional standpoint, lemons and limes are very similar. Each raw fruit (65 g) contains around 20 calories and 1.8 g of dietary fiber. The lemon has a slight edge on sugar, containing 1.6 g compared to lime’s 1.1 g.
